There are 2 subscriptions available for PlayStation.

 

The first is the main subscription - PlayStation Plus

 

PS Plus allows you to play online multiplayer titles that require paid subscription. There are other benefits, including free games each month, as well as exclusive discounts. See the link above for full official confirmation.

 

As a PS5 owner, you will have access to the PS Plus Collection which gives you the following PS4 games for free. You can add them to your library to download and play whenever you like while your PS Plus sub is active:

There are free-to-play online multiplayer games that you can play without needing PS Plus - The Battle Royale portion of Fortnite as an example is completely free-to-play online.

 

If online FIFA is your bag, then you will need a PS Plus membership.

 

The second subscription is PlayStation Now

 

PS Now is PlayStation's cloud gaming service, allowing you to play a multitude of titles from the PS Now library. Games are streamed from the cloud to PS4, PS5 or PC. You can also download older PlayStation titles from PS2/PS3 to play locally on PS4 or PS5. Full details in the link above.

 

PS Plus will cost you £49.99 per year through official channels, though you can normally get it a little cheaper from sites such as CDKeys. There are also plenty of discounted deals to be had throughout the year. Sony pushes these out to retailers like Amazon for example.

 

PS Now will also cost you £49.99 per year through official channels. Again, sites like CDKeys will usually provide a small discount, and again, Sony tends to kick out discount deals through the course of the year to try and lure people in.

 

There are trials available for each of the services - 14 days for PS Plus and 7 days for PS Now.

 

I would suggest getting a PS Plus membership from CDKeys in the first instance - here, and then sign up to the 7 day trial for PS Now when you have time to get stuck into a game, just so you can experience the service before committing to an annual subscription. (No point starting the trial when you know you're not going to have time to play anything - Also, double-check the game you want to play is active in the PS Now library).
